兴县选煤厂浮选药剂制度优化研究  被引量:1

System Optimization of Flotation Reagent in Coal Preparation Plant in Xingxian Town

摘  要:根据兴县某选煤厂处理中高灰难浮煤的性质,针对当前浮选效果差、药剂制度不合理的情况对浮选工艺中药剂制度进行探讨研究,选取化工副产品LB-3-1作为捕收剂、杂醇260-T作为起泡剂,在合理的药剂制度下,获得浮选精煤产品,达到产率78%、灰分15%的工艺指标,符合企业要求。研究表明,此浮选药剂制度合理,生产指标理想,经济效益良好。According to the properties of high ash and difficult flotation of coal in a coal preparation plant in Xingxian Town,the flotation process was studied in the light of the current poor flotation results and the unreasonable flotation reagent system.By selecting chemical byproduct LB-3-1 as collector and fusel 260-T as foaming agent,we obtained clean coal products under the reasonable flotation reagent system.The products meet the technical indicators(78% productivity and 15% ash),in line with business requirements.The research shows that this flotation reagent system is reasonable with ideal production index and economic benefit.

关 键 词:中高灰原煤 LB-3-1捕收剂 杂醇260-T
